There’s a particular sound a clay tile liner makes when it’s failing from the inside, and our technicians hear it often in Hawthorne. The hamlet’s postwar neighborhoods - streets of Cape Cods and split-levels off Commerce Street, colonials near the Taconic State Parkway interchange, the tidy blocks around Hawthorne Park - were built during Westchester’s suburban boom between 1950 and 1975. Most still carry their original brick chimneys, now fifty to seventy years old, with clay flues sized for oil-fired boilers that were never properly adapted when homeowners switched to gas. The resulting cool, acidic exhaust eats those liners from within, and the damage stays hidden until a camera finds it. We’ve pulled photos from Hawthorne chimneys that looked sound from the roof but showed eroded tile joints and heavy condensate staining inside - the kind of deterioration that kills a home inspection and stalls a sale in Westchester’s unforgiving real estate market.

Why Hawthorne’s Climate & Housing Affect Chimney Cleaning
Hawthorne sits in the Saw Mill River valley, a low corridor that holds moisture longer than neighboring hill communities like Thornwood or Pleasantville. That trapped humidity seeps into aging mortar joints and porous brick faces, then Westchester’s winter freeze-thaw cycles - typically fifteen to twenty-five per season - expand the water into ice and spall the surface. A chimney crown with even hairline cracks in October can show significant deterioration by March.
The housing stock compounds this. Hawthorne’s homes are almost exclusively mid-century suburban construction - Cape Cods, center-hall colonials, and split-levels built between 1950 and 1975. The vast majority retain original single-wythe brick chimneys with clay tile liners sized for oil-fired boilers. When homeowners converted to gas, most never installed a properly sized stainless liner. The oversized flue now runs too cool, producing slow-moving exhaust that condenses acidic moisture on tile surfaces never designed for it. The joints erode from inside. The damage is invisible from the roof or hearth. Only a camera inspection reveals it, and we find this exact failure mode regularly in Hawthorne - chimneys that pass a casual look but show severe interior deterioration when we document them.

The National Fire Protection Association recommends annual inspection for all chimney systems, with sweeping frequency determined by use and fuel type. In Hawthorne, where many gas-converted systems run oversized flues that accumulate condensate and debris differently than properly sized liners, we advise annual inspection even for homeowners who rarely use their fireplaces. Skipped maintenance allows creosote buildup, debris accumulation, and undetected liner deterioration to progress. In Hawthorne’s specific conditions - cool-running oversized flues and moisture-trapping valley geography - that progression accelerates. The risks are chimney fire from ignited creosote, carbon monoxide leakage through failed joints, and water damage that compounds with each freeze-thaw cycle.
